Different states exhibit varying incentives and regulatory frameworks. For example, California's Title 24 building standards mandate solar panel systems on new constructions, while states like Florida and Texas have specific licensing requirements for solar contractors. The federal Investment Tax Credit (ITC) continues to drive residential and commercial adoption, though state-level rebates and net metering policies significantly impact project economics.
Implementation Best Practices for Solar Professionals
Successful solar installation work involves several critical phases: site assessment, system design, permitting, installation, and interconnection. Professionals must maintain compliance with electrical codes, building standards, and utility requirements throughout this process. The National Electrical Code (NEC) Article 690 provides specific guidelines for solar photovoltaic installations that vary by jurisdiction.
Common challenges include:
- Permitting variations between municipalities causing project delays
- Supply chain disruptions affecting equipment availability
- Workforce development needs as industry growth outpaces trained installers
- Interconnection processes that differ significantly among utility providers
Industry reports indicate that streamlined permitting processes, such as those implemented through SolarAPP+ in some regions, can reduce installation timelines by several weeks. Proper training and certification through organizations like NABCEP (North American Board of Certified Energy Practitioners) help maintain quality standards and consumer confidence.

Actionable Guidance for Solar Installation Professionals
For new market entrants:
- Research specific state licensing requirements and obtain necessary certifications
- Develop relationships with local building departments to understand permit processes
- Establish protocols for customer data protection and privacy compliance
- Implement safety programs aligned with OSHA standards for rooftop work
For established installers expanding operations:
- Conduct thorough market analysis of regional incentive programs
- Adapt business practices to meet state-specific consumer protection laws
- Develop supply chain diversification strategies to mitigate disruptions
- Implement continuous training programs for evolving technology standards
